Output 013522325d384f29e6aecf8f3c126abad75280e62f4a1fa60f9d3d7e0136698a:1

value
6903954
script pubkey
OP_HASH160 OP_PUSHBYTES_20 99de3f4551769656fe667fd5ee1a37876aa3b53a OP_EQUAL
address
3FibYtxSexPbed9pLyaXszUAko5xpDvEGA
transaction
013522325d384f29e6aecf8f3c126abad75280e62f4a1fa60f9d3d7e0136698a
spent
true